Lumion is known for being heavily dependent on a powerful GPU. Unlike other software that relies on the CPU for final rendering, Lumion uses the graphics card to calculate light and shadows in real-time. Version 10.3.2 requires a 64-bit architecture (Windows 7 or newer) to function.
